body {
        font-family: sans-serif;
        font-size: 9pt;
        margin: 0px;
        background-color: #000000;
	height: 100%;
}

html {
        height: 100%;
}

li {
	color: #000000;
}

.searchbox {
        border: solid 1px;
        border-color: #000000;
        text-align: left;
        font-size: 8pt;
}

.footer-notices A:link {color: #FFFFFF} 
.footer-notices A:visited {color: #FFFFFF}
.footer-notices {
	font-size: 10px;
	color: #FFFFFF;
}

.navigationhead {
        font-size: 10pt;
	font-weight: bold;
	color: #FFFFFF;
	line-height: 22px;
}
.navigationhead A:link { text-decoration: none; color: #FFFFFF}
.navigationhead A:visited { text-decoration: none; color: #FFFFFF}

.container {
	min-height: 100%;
	margin-bottom: -75px;
	position: relative;
}

.ttimeline {
	height: 75px;
	position: relative;
}

.clearfooter {
	height: 75px;
	clear: both;
}

.yellowtext {
        font-family: sans-serif;
        font-size: 16pt;
        color: #ffc72a;
	font-weight: bold;
}

.yellowsub {
        font-family: sans-serif;
        font-size: 14pt;
        color: #ffc72a;
        font-weight: bold;
}
       

.subheader {
        font-family: sans-serif;
        font-size: 12pt;
        color: #FFFFFF;
}

.bodytext {
        font-family: sans-serif;
        font-size: 10pt;
        color: #FFFFFF;
}

.bodytextblack {
        font-family: sans-serif;
        font-size: 9pt;
        color: #000000;
	margin: 5px;
}

.addresstext {
        font-family: sans-serif;
        font-size: 8pt;
        color: #FFFFFF;
}


.mainText {
	font-family: sans-serif;
	font-size: 12px;
	line-height: 12px;
	color: #373535;
}

.listText {
        font-family: sans-serif;
        font-size: 13px;
        line-height: 15px;
        color: #373535;
	font-weight: bold;
}


.DCKey {
	font-family: sans-serif;
	font-size: 10px;
	line-height: 10px;
	font-weight: bold;
	color: #1e1f60;
}

.BlueHead {
	font-family: sans-serif;
        font-size: 22px;
        line-height: 22px;
        font-weight: bold;
        color: #00467f;
	margin: 5px;
}

.BlueHead2 {
        font-family: sans-serif;
        font-size: 26px;
        line-height: 30px;
        font-weight: bold;
        color: #00467f;
        margin: 5px;
}

.WhiteHead {
        font-family: sans-serif;
        font-size: 26px;
        line-height: 30px;
        font-weight: bold;
        color: #FFFFFF;
        margin: 5px;
}



.BlueSub {
        font-family: sans-serif;
        font-size: 18px;
        line-height: 22px;
        font-weight: bold;
        color: #00467f;
	margin: 5px;
}

.bluebox {
	background-color: #00467f;
	color: #FFFFFF;
	font-weight: bold;
	font-family: sans-serif;
        font-size: 13px;
}

.Highlights {
        font-family: sans-serif;
        font-size: 12px;
        line-height: 12px;
        color: #1e1f60;
}

.serviceHeader { 
	font-family: sans-serif;
        font-size: 14px;
        line-height: 14px;
        color: #1e1f60;
}



.DCFeatures {
        font-family: sans-serif;
        font-size: 16px;
        line-height: 22px;
        font-weight: bold;
        color: #373535;
}

.loginbig {
        font-family: sans-serif;
        font-size: 16px;
        line-height: 22px;
        font-weight: bold;
        color: #1e1f60;
}

.Header {
        font-family: sans-serif;
        font-size: 20px;
        line-height: 20px;
        font-weight: bold;
        color: #373535;
}

.Header_normal {
        font-family: sans-serif;
        font-size: 20px;
        line-height: 20px;
        color: #373535;
}


.Header2 {
        font-family: sans-serif;
        font-size: 26px;
        line-height: 30px;
        font-weight: bold;
        color: #373535;
}

a:link {
	color: #373535;
}
a:visited {
        color: #373535;
}



.copyright {
        font-family: sans-serif;
        font-size: 8px;
        line-height: 12px;
        color: #373535;
}

.mf_tm { height: 17px; 
	background:  url('imgs/bluefade.png') 0 0 repeat-x; 
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-size: 10px;
	font-weight: bold;
	color: #FFFFFF;
	text-decoration: none;
}
.mf_tb { height: 33px;
        background:  url('imgs/bluefade2.png') 0 0 repeat-x;
        font-family: Verdana, Arial, Helvetica, sans-serif;
        font-size: 10px;
        font-weight: bold;
        color: #FFFFFF;
        text-decoration: none;
}

.ml_600 { width: 20px; height: 600px; background: url('images/sidefade.png') 0 0 repeat-y; }
.ml_1400 { width: 20px; height: 1400px; background: url('images/sidefade.png') 0 0 repeat-y; }
.ml { width: 20px; height: 950px; background: url('images/sidefade.png') 0 0 repeat-y; }
.tm { width: 944px; height: 33px; background: url('imgs/tm.gif') 0 0 repeat-x; }
.mr_600 { width: 20px; height: 600px; background: url('images/sidefade-r.png') 0 0 repeat-y; }
.mr_1400 { width: 20px; height: 1400px; background: url('images/sidefade-r.png') 0 0 repeat-y; }
.mr { width: 20px; height: 950px; background: url('images/sidefade-r.png') 0 0 repeat-y; }
.ft { width: 100%; height: 75px; background: url('images/timesub.jpg') 0 0 no-repeat; }


